A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F
GEORGETOWN, TEXAS, AUTHORIZING THE MAYOR TO
ACCEPT GRANT FUNDS FROM THE UNITED STATES
GOVERNMENT AND THE ATTORNEY GENERAL'S OFFICE OF
THE STATE OF TEXAS AND ESTABLISHING AN EFFECTIVE
DATE.
WHEREAS, the United States Government, the Attorney General's Office have
approved funds for the 2000 - 2001 fiscal year for continuation of existing grant
programs; and
WHEREAS, the Division of Police Services was the recipient of additional fiends
to supplement existing funds for the purposes of providing enhanced and mandated
victim services under a Victim Services Representative Grant; and
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F
THE CITY OF GEORGETOWN, TEXAS, THAT:
SECTION 1
The facts and recitations contained in the preamble of this resolution are hereby found
and declared to be true and correct, and are incorporated by reference herein and
expressly made a part hereof, as if copied verbatim. The City Council hereby finds that
this resolution implements the Education Policy 1 of the Century Plan - Policy Plan
Element, which states: "The City will encourage and cooperate with public and private
entities to promote diverse and comprehensive educational opportunities;" and Facilities
and Services Policy 1, which states: "The City will endeavor to increase the quality of life
through the upgrading of existing facilities and services and the provision of new services
to meet the specific needs of the commmunity;" and Governmental Affairs Policy 1, which
states: "The City will actively pursue increased cooperation with all other entities which
provide services in the community;" and further finds that the adoption of this resolution
is not inconsistent or in conflict with any other Century Plan Policies, as required by
Section 2.03 of the Administrative Chapter of the Policy Plan.
SECTION 2
The Mayor is hereby authorized to execute, and the City Secretary to attest thereto the
Grantee Acceptance Notice with the Attorney General's Office on behalf of the City of
Georgetown.
